Congratulations to HEMI Fellow Professor Sung Hoon Kang, who was selected as a fellow for the 2020 Air Force Research Lab Summer Faculty Fellowship Program at AFRL-Materials and Manufacturing.

The U.S. Air Force Research Lab Summer Faculty Fellowship Program offers hands-on exposure to Air Force research challenges through 8- to 12-week research residencies at participating Air Force research facilities for full-time science, mathematics, and engineering faculty at U.S. colleges and universities. As a participant of the program, Kang will spend eight weeks at the Air Force Research Lab in Dayton, Ohio this summer.

Kang is an assistant professor in the Department of Mechanical Engineering. He is known for using bio-inspired solutions to address challenges in synthetic materials and mechanical systems with applications in protection, healthcare, and energy.
